WebThe amount of litter fall in a mangrove forest at Phang-nga Bay on the west coast of Thailand was estimated by trapping the litter over a 12 months period. The average litter was 550 g dry weight m-2yr-1 of which 93 - 99 % was leaf material. The monthly maximum litter fall (82.76 g dry weight m-2) was in January (the dry season) while the monthly …
